The determination of Pb concentration with Tc-99m as excitation source

Description

A performance criterion for in vivo lead measurement systems is described. This criterion is based on the XR-100T-CZT detector and an excitation source of Tc-99m with the energy emission of gamma ray at 140.5 keV (half-life of 6.02 hours) and the activity of 40.3 mCi. The results showed that the limit of this detection for system is 100 ppm. The average mean of difference between blank and a 100 ppm lead solution yield a small value of 1.049%, which was insufficient enough to produce a good linear concentration graph in order to measure lead in teeth which is expected to be lower than 20 ppm.
